Prepaid Status Cards (1/18/05)
FULL STORY:
If you are willing to shell out $20,000 for prepaid travel on United for the next year, then you will earn United's most elite frequent flyer level. United Airlines has unveiled three prepaid travel cards that enable consumers to buy "elite" status. The cards will go on sale February 1st and will expire on February 28th, 2006. The "Premier" level card is available for $5,000; the "Premier Executive" level card
requires $10,000; and the "1K" level card will cost $20,000. The new
cards will also reward purchasers with a 5% discount on domestic United,
United Express and Ted flights when that card is used for qualifying
purchases on united.com. United's "Mileage Plus" program has more than
